Using the Movie mode

Using the Movie mode

In Movie mode, you can record HD videos of up to 20 minutes in length. The camera saves recorded videos as MJPEG files.

Some memory cards may not support high definition recording. If your card does not, set a lower resolution.

Memory cards with slow writing speeds will not support high-resolution videos. To record high-resolution videos, use memory cards with faster write speeds.

If you use the zoom function when recording a video, the camera may record the noise of the zoom operating. To decrease zoom noise, use the Sound Alive function. See Steps 7 and 8 below.

1 In Shooting mode, press [M].

2 Select v.

3 Press [m].

4 Select v “ Frame Rate.

5 Select a frame rate (the number of frames per second).

As the frame rate increases, action appears more natural, but the file size also increases.

6 Press [m].

7 Select v “ Sound Alive.

8 Select a Sound Alive option.

Icon

Description

 

 

Sound Alive On: Turn on the Sound Alive function to reduce the zoom noise.

Sound Alive Off: Turn off the Sound Alive function. The camera can record the zoom noise.

Mute: Do not record sounds.

Do not block the microphone when you use the Sound Alive

 

function.

Recordings made with Sound Alive may differ from actual

 

sounds.
